                         Installation Instructions
                               Fits: 2006-up Aprilia RXV/SXV/450/550. PN APR3
                                                  Lowers Rear 1.75 inches.
                 Lowering amounts are measured straite up from the center of the rear axle with the axle/chain adjusters
                                              in the forward part of the adjustment range or as they came from Aprilia.
        1)  Raise the motorcycle with a bike stand, milk crate, etc., so the rear wheel is just slightly
         off the ground.  Remove the two 19 mm nuts and flat washers that hold the “H” link to the
         rocker and the engine cradle and push the bolts out the left side/front mounting bolt first. 
         The kickstand mount needs to be removed before the front link mounting bolt can be 
         removed.  The swing arm may need to be raised slightly to allow the link mounting bolts to 
         be removed and/or to clear the chain. 

          2)  The new links come with only the bearings and seals, so install the center sleeve and the
          two step washers (flat side out) from your old OEM link into the new link. Install the new link
          on the bike (rear mounting bolt first) by pushing the mounting bolts in from the left side. You
          will have to lift the swingarm up to align the front mounting holes.

          3)  After installing the KoubaLinks, be sure the 90 degree grease fitting is facing down.  *Left
          link engraving will be upside down and backwards, right side will be readable left to right. 
          Install the washers/nuts, torque to 35 lbs-ft. 

          4)  For the best performance, set the sag (amount of vertical movement of the rear axle 
          FROM no weight to bike weight plus rider weight) at 3.40" with rider in full riding gear, 
          standing on the pegs.  Slide the fork tubes up until they barely clear the bottom of the stock
          handle bars.  *Do not over torque the triple clamp bolts.  (14 lbs-ft lower, 17 lbs-ft. upper)  If 
          the links are for lowering purposes ONLY, sag can be set at 100mm/ 3.90".  The easiest way
          we have found to adjust the rear spring preload is to use a long punch to loosen the top jam
          nut from the right  side and grasp the spring at the bottom and turn the spring and the nut at
          the same time.  ** you may need to put some lube on the shock threads to allow the nut to 
          turn freely.  Turning the spring/nut "clockwise" increases the preload and decreases the
          sag.  *Do not forget to tighten the jam nut with the punch after setting the sag.

          5)  For additional lowering of the front, the bars can be spaced up by installing a washer of 
          1/4" max thickness on top of the flanged washer above the top rubber mount on both sides.
          This will allow  the forks to be slide up farther if you require quicker steering.  *Disclaimer: 
          Sliding the fork tubes up too far will allow the tire to hit the fender when bottomed, so be
          careful out there. 

  *Note: The bearings we use in these links are used in the 05-06 Honda CRF450X and are
           the same ID as the stock Aprilia link, but are 1 mm smaller OD.  Also both of the bearing 
           seals are the same as the 02-up Honda CRF250/450
